The gathering, sharing and using of information is the life blood of your business. Successful small businesses effectively manage the information that flows into and out of their business.
Information moves throughout organizations from several directions including, from the top, from lower levels as well as being ‘pumped’ around to all team members.
Information may relate to the processing of a customer request, ordering stock for your business or organizing the agenda for your next team get together. Whatever the information is, if it is relevant to your business, it is important and must be managed.
Communication is more than just issuing an email, memo or newsletter and expecting other people to both understand and act upon what you have said.
To communicate… we share.
We share information and lots of it.
Communication exercises
We share our personal and working lives with other people which means that everybody has an interesting story to tell.
- Take the time to listen
You may be enlightened at the depth of knowledge and experience that your employees have.
- Take the time to show your interest
Your team members will be interested in your grasp of issues outside of your business environment. Talk about other things as it helps to build effective communication.
- Make sharing stories a regular event
Don't just do it as a one off. Turn your communication exercises into get togethers that happen often. Maybe after your monthly social sporting nights you could meet back at your place. Let the free spirits soar!
